QUESTION ABOUT INSTALLING UBUNTU ON POWEREDGE T100 OR T300

I wanted to ask you people a question, sorry to bother you.

I have been asking in many websites and forums if I can install Opensuse or Ubuntu on a Dell PowerEdge T100 or T300 (that i am planning to buy), and everybody just gives me the list of Dell´s website of the OS´s compatible with those servers.

What I want to know and I really would appreciate your answer is :

Can I install any flavor of linux on those servers or is there any restriction in the BIOS for the installation. If one of those flavors does not work there is another problem I just want to know if the installation is possible

The BIOS does not restrict what OS you can load on your system. 
The problem may be with the drivers, if the distro you are trying to install is missing driver for devices on the system you may have problems (i.e.: if Ubuntou does not carry a device driver for the boot controller, the installation will fail because Linux cannot find a disk to install to)
That OS list you talk about is probably not a “compatible” list but, a supported/validated by Dell list.  If you have problems with one of these Linux distro’s that is not on the list, Dell will not give support to resolve it.
